Tracey Beckley, assistant dean for Teaching and Learning, will share sample teaching portfolios and explore how approaches may differ across disciplines. She will also discuss the main elements, purpose and value of a portfolio.
Beckley will introduce Portfolium, a tool that WVU recommends for creating electronic portfolios and is available to you and your students at no additional cost.
The workshop will be offered on two dates.
